Nīnau

—Question; to ask a question, inquire, interrogate; interrogation; query.

“Nīnau in Hawaiian means question. As children we are constantly asking nīnau. As adults, we seek knowledge for answers only to find that we end up having more nīnau! I was also surprised that I did not already know this word as I feel this is a common kikino (noun).”

Johnessa Labrador-Lindsey, Student, Hawaiian 101, Hawaiʻi Community College
